Georgian snowboarder Jaba Skhvediani has kicked off the 2019 season in style after claiming top spot in an International Ski Federation (FIS) competition in Kopaonik, Serbia on Thursday.

Skhvediani was first on the timing sheets for the snowboard slopestyle event that is customarily held on the mountain in the country’s south in early January.

One of first events of the 2019 season, the competition launched on Thursday and is set to conclude today after involving men and women athletes in slopestyle and big air categories.

The Serbian winter resort is a successful spot for Skhvediani, 23, who finished in top four in a FIS competition at the location in 2017.

The Georgian athlete’s recent entries include a FIS slopestyle at Switzerland’s Glacier 3000 and a Europa Cup contest in Landgraaf, the Netherlands.

Skhvediani has also competed in a World Snowboard Championships in Sierra Nevada, Spain and in World Championships Qualifying rounds.

The snowboarder’s first FIS event took place in Erzurum, Turkey in 2016, while the Sierra Nevada contest was his maiden World Championships appearance.
